Ajmal Shahzad 'not ruled out of Pakistan series'
29/07/2010
The door has been left open for Ajmal Shahzad to play in front of fans with Test match tickets during the current England v Pakistan series.
Shahzad had been in contention for a place in England's starting line-up for the first game of the four-Test series, but was ruled out after injuring an ankle yesterday (July 28th 2010).
Fellow Yorkshire bowler Tim Bresnan has been called up in his place, but national selector Geoff Miller said there is no reason why Shahzad should not be in the running to play in front of people with Test match tickets later on in the series.
Speaking to Sky Sports News, Miller remarked: "We expect Ajmal to make a full recovery. He hasn't been ruled unavailable for the second npower Test.
"We're not picking sides for the two Test matches - we're doing it separately."
England captain Andrew Strauss won the toss and opted to bat on the first day of the opening Test at Trent Bridge earlier today.
